Analysis

Chad recorded 50.5% for labor force (15-24 years), male in 2011. That is the highest value across all 22 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 0.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, labor force (15-24 years), male in Chad peaked at 50.5% in 2011 and was at its lowest, 49.4%, in 1990.

Chad ranks 40th of 52 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
